Etta James was born Jamesetta Hawkins in Los Angeles, California on January 25, 1938; her mother was just 14 years old at the time, and she never knew her father, though she would later say she had reason to believe he was the well-known pool hustler Minnesota Fats. Donto James asked a Riverside County judge to appoint him the temporary conservator, but on Monday, the judge ruled to keep Mills as the conservator, according to the Riverside Press Enterprise. Etta James moved to Riverside from Los Angeles in the 1980s, living in a simple, ranch-style home perched on a rugged canyon slope with views of snow-capped mountains. Jamesetta Hawkins (January 25, 1938 - January 20, 2012), known professionally as Etta James, was an American singer who performed in various genres, including gospel, blues, jazz, R&B, rock and roll, and soul.
